COMMUNITY NEWS
- ➤ Meals on Wheels of Norman has delivered nutritious meals to elderly and disabled residents for nearly 53 years (about 300 meals daily) and now needs summer volunteers as regular helpers take time off. The program aims to keep seniors at home by ensuring they get their only nutritious meal of the day. News9
GOVERNMENT NEWS
- ➤ Oklahoma Forestry Service Director Mark Goeller was fired by Governor Kevin Stitt on March 29 at 11:18 a.m.—the decision over delayed wildfire response sparked sharp criticism from firefighters and state officials who noted his 40-year service record. Goeller will step down on March 31 as some call for a reassessment of the move. News9
- ➤ The Oklahoma Senate advanced a bill on Thursday that could imprison protesters who interrupt a religious service—covering an area up to one mile from the service. Critics argued that the measure violates free speech rights. The Norman Transcript
- ➤ Lawmakers passed House Bills 1047 and 1101 that let tribal governments run sports betting exclusively and give the state 10% of the revenue—despite the governor's opposition, tribal input will be included as the measure moves forward. The Norman Transcript
SPORTS NEWS
- ➤ Paige Bueckers leads the UConn women's basketball team as they play the Sooners in a Sweet 16 game today—she aims to move the Huskies to the Elite Eight. Oklahoma, coached by Jennie Baranczyk, is trying to reach its first Elite Eight since 2010. The Oklahoman
